Hike Safe Card
A HikeSafe card can cover rescue costs and directly supports NH Fish & Game search and rescue teams — a small investment that makes a real difference. Beyond protection, hikesafe.com is an excellent resource for trip planning, walking you through essential safety steps, recommended gear, and the habits that keep hikers out of trouble. Seasonal Road Closures
Seasonal road closures are common on the White Mountain National Forest. Some roads are closed due to snow, ice, or to protect the road bed.
